
Prolègomènes à toute image plièe
A zinc panel serves as the cool, industrial ground for Maire's precise silkscreen markings, merging the language of philosophy with the materiality of print. The work engages with ideas of the folded image—borrowing its title from Kantian discourse on prolegomena—to question the conditions of possibility for visual representation itself. Surface and concept collapse into one another, as the metallic substrate becomes both medium and argument.
